{"id":"b4393c3e-187a-43a7-bb27-4751c5d6b1bf","task":"Keep card-on-file credentials current using Visa Account Updater (VAU) and Mastercard Automatic Billing Updater (ABU)","domain":"developer.visa.com","steps":["Enroll your merchant account in VAU through your acquirer and in Mastercard ABU through your Mastercard-certified processor; each network has its own enrollment process and file format requirements.","Submit a batch inquiry file containing the stored PANs and expiry dates you want to check — format differs per network but generally requires the PAN, current expiry, and a merchant reference.","Parse the response file: update records may include a new PAN, new expiry, a closure indicator (account closed), or a contact cardholder indicator; apply each update type to your vault accordingly.","For real-time updates, configure your processor to request VAU/ABU checks at authorization time — some processors support inline updater calls that return updated card data in the authorization response when the stored credential fails.","After receiving updated card data, re-attempt declined recurring charges using the new PAN or expiry within the window allowed by your processor's retry policies.","Purge or flag records that return a closure or contact cardholder response to avoid continued retry attempts on permanently closed accounts."],"gotchas":["VAU and ABU are opt-in for issuers — not all issuers participate, so updater responses will not cover the full portfolio of stored cards.","Account Updater data is governed by network rules; you may only use the updated credentials for the same cardholder and merchant, not share them or use for new account enrollment.","Batch submission windows and file delivery SLAs vary by acquirer and network; factor in processing time when planning retry logic so updated credentials are available before the next billing cycle."],"contributor":"waymark-seed","created":"2026-06-13T11:22:03.660Z","attestations":{"success":0,"failure":0,"last_attested":null},"success_rate":null,"url":"https://mcp.waymark.network/r/b4393c3e-187a-43a7-bb27-4751c5d6b1bf"}